Construction is hard work—and often dirty work, too. Many every day, on-site tasks expose workers to serious lung hazards. Dust from concrete and silica, welding fumes, adhesives, solvents, and other airborne contaminants can accumulate in the air, increasing the risk of chronic respiratory diseases, lung impairment, and even cancer or death (OSHA, “Respiratory Protection”). 

Respiratory Threats on the Job 

  • Silica and general construction dust – Cutting, grinding, and drilling concrete generates respirable crystalline silica. Long-term exposure can lead to silicosis, lung cancer, and COPD (OSHA, “Silica, Crystalline. Health Effects”).
  • Mists, fumes, vapors, gasesWelding, painting, and using adhesives or solvents release chemical hazards that damage the lungs over time (Chemscape, “Occupational Lung Disease”).
  • These airborne hazards may be invisible, but their effects are permanent. OSHA estimates that compliance with respiratory protection standards saves hundreds of lives and prevents thousands of illnesses annually.

NIOSH-certified Protection You Can Trust 

N95 respirators filter out at least 95% of airborne particles as small as 0.3 micrometers; N99 respirators provide even higher filtration levels of 99% (CDC 2018, “A Guide to Air-Purifying Respirators). OSHA requires that employers provide workers with NIOSH-approved respirators tailored to workplace hazards and ensure proper fit and use (CDC, 2025, “Respirator Selection and Use”).
